How to Find Your Way in a New City Navigate Your Urban Oasis

Moving in a new city can be both thrilling and daunting. With so many unfamiliar streets, faces, and sights, it's easy to feel lost. But don't worry! There are plenty of ways to adjust and find your footing. First, research the city beforehand. Learn about the neighborhoods, popular attractions, and transportation options. This will give you a basic knowledge of the layout and help you plan your initial trips.

Once you're there, embrace getting disoriented. Wander across different districts and stumble upon hidden gems. Talk to residents – they often have the best recommendations on where to eat, shop, and have fun. Don't be afraid to try new things and step outside your comfort zone.

  • Take advantage of public transportation. Many cities have convenient bus, subway, or train systems that can help you navigate easily.
  • Use a city-specific app. These apps often provide directions, reviews on restaurants and attractions, and even information about local events.
  • Make good use of your phone's GPS. While it's important to look up occasionally and enjoy the scenery, a GPS can be helpful for getting from point A to point B.

Remember, finding your way in a new city is a journey, not a destination. Be patient with yourself, stay curious, and most importantly, have fun exploring!
